Brassland is a precision brass-component manufacturer in Jamnagar, India, supplying turned and milled parts to pneumatic and hydraulic (fluid-power) OEMs in 40+ countries. We machine the brass parts that go inside fittings, valves and manifolds — connector and push-in bodies, valve component bodies and seats, manifold blocks and flow-control bodies — from CW617N and CW614N free-machining brass, in BSP (ISO 228 / ISO 7), NPT, metric, JIC (SAE J514) and SAE ORB threads. Thread Standards Available
We machine all common fluid fitting thread forms. Specify your required standard in the drawing or enquiry.
| Standard | Type | Common Sizes | Sealing Method | Application |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| BSP Parallel (BSPP / G) | ISO 228-1 | G1/8 – G2 | O-ring face seal or washer | Hydraulic, pneumatic (Europe/Asia) |
| BSP Taper (BSPT / R) | ISO 7-1 | R1/8 – R2 | Thread interference + sealant | Gas, plumbing, low-pressure fluid |
| NPT (National Pipe Taper) | ASME B1.20.1 | 1/8–2 NPT | Thread interference + PTFE tape | US/North American hydraulic/pneumatic |
| Metric (ISO 6149) | ISO 6149-1 | M8×1 – M52×2 | O-ring face seal | Hydraulic — preferred for leak-free |
| JIC 37° Flare | SAE J514 | -04 to -20 JIC | 37° cone metal-to-metal | High-pressure hydraulic (US/global) |
| SAE ORB | SAE J1926 | -04 to -20 SAE | O-ring boss | Hydraulic ports |
